RD EXAM #1: Jean Inman Review Course Study Guide Graded A 2024 A 9 month old infant whose weight for length is greater than the 95th percentile is being fed iron fortified, milk based formula. What should the dietitian do first during consultation? - assess daily intake and feeding behaviors A new resident enters the nursing home with a long list of nutrition related problems. As the dietitian, which problem should you address first? - Involuntary weight loss of 5.5% in last 30 days Which of the following provides 60 g of CHO? a. 1 English muffin, 1 c. skim milk. 1⁄2 c. apple juice b. 1 fat -free granola bar, 1⁄2 c. raisins, 1 c. fruited yogurt with aspartame c. 2 small waffles with 2T lite syrup and I T peanut butter d. 1 four oz. bagel with 2 T lite cream cheese and 1 T jelly - 1 English muffin, 1 c. skim milk. 1⁄2 c. apple juice What is a guide for calculating water needs with tube feedings? - 1 mL water /1.0 calories If a type 2 diabetic has been diagnosed with insulin resistance, which type of oral medication would be most appropriate? - thiazolidinediones Prolonged bed rest can lead to all of the following except: a. exaggerated responses of heart rate and cardiac output b. negative sodium balance and reduction volume c. decrease in muscle mass with loss of nitrogen, sulfur, and potassium d. increased deposition of calcium and phosphorous in the bones e. venous stasis leading to thrombosis - d. increased deposition of calcium and phosphorous in the bones A dietitian is counseling the parents of an obese prepubescent child. Which of the following outcomes would best indicate parental support of the child's weightloss effort? - Enrollment of the child in a physical activity program Which of the following statements is an example of an outcome indicator? - Customers are satisfied with the quality of service Who is the most appropriate candidate for TPN? a. a 12 year old girl coming in for an appendectomy b. a middle aged woman who will begin chemotherapy c. an elderly lady with emphysema d. a young man going for gallbladder surgery - a middle aged woman who will begin chemotherapy To prevent fatty acid deficiency, an adult male patient should receive what percent of total energy per day as essential fatty acids? - 4% What is the best therapy for weight loss? - exercise, diet, behavior modification The NHANES study looks at which parameters? I. dietary II. clinical III. biochemical - I, II, III Which of the following is a medium fat meat? - pork chop he addition of complementary foods to breastfed infants is recommended at about: - 6 months An indication for the use of a protein hydrolysate infant formula is: - protein hypersensitivity Which of the following would you suggest that a woman with inverted nipples do during the third trimester? - do nothing because the natural changes in the breast during pregnancy and the infant's suckling postpartum may evert the nipples A child with AIDS needs a high calorie and __ intake. - protein Identify the weight control strategy intended to limit exposure to food. - portion the food before serving at the table A long term care patient has normal intestinal function but cannot eat.
